
Classic Computer Science Problems in Python (Edition 1) (Paperback)
(No ratings yet)
Key item features
”Highly recommended to everyone interested in deepening their understanding of Python and practical computer science.” | Key Features > Master formal techniques taught in college computer science classes > Connect computer science theory to real-world applications, data, and performance > Prepare for programmer interviews > Recognize the core ideas behind most “new” challenges > Covers Python 3.7 Note: Purchase of the print book includes a free eBook in PDF, Kindle, and ePub formats from Manning Publications.
About The Book
Programming problems that seem new or unique are usually rooted in well-known engineering principles. Classic Computer Science Problems in Python guides you through time-tested scenarios, exercises, and algorithms that will prepare you for the “new” problems you’ll face when you start your next project.
In this amazing book, you'll tackle dozens of coding challenges, ranging from simple tasks like binary search algorithms to clustering data using k-means. As you work through examples for web development, machine learning, and more, you'll remember important things you've forgotten and discover classic solutions that will save you hours of time.
What You Will Learn
• Search algorithms
• Common techniques for graphs
• Neural networks
• Genetic algorithms
• Adversarial search
• Uses type hints throughout
This Book Is Written For
For intermediate Python programmers.
About The Author
David Kopec is an assistant professor of Computer Science and Innovation at Champlain College in Burlington, Vermont. He is the author of Dart for Absolute Beginners (Apress, 2014), Classic Computer Science Problems in Swift (Manning, 2018), and Classic Computer Science Problems in Java (Manning, 2020)
Table of Contents
1. Small problems
2. Search problems
3. Constraint-satisfaction problems
4. Graph problems
5. Genetic algorithms
6. K-means clustering
7. Fairly simple neural networks
8. Adversarial search
9. Miscellaneous problems
About The Book
Programming problems that seem new or unique are usually rooted in well-known engineering principles. Classic Computer Science Problems in Python guides you through time-tested scenarios, exercises, and algorithms that will prepare you for the “new” problems you’ll face when you start your next project.
In this amazing book, you'll tackle dozens of coding challenges, ranging from simple tasks like binary search algorithms to clustering data using k-means. As you work through examples for web development, machine learning, and more, you'll remember important things you've forgotten and discover classic solutions that will save you hours of time.
What You Will Learn
• Search algorithms
• Common techniques for graphs
• Neural networks
• Genetic algorithms
• Adversarial search
• Uses type hints throughout
This Book Is Written For
For intermediate Python programmers.
About The Author
David Kopec is an assistant professor of Computer Science and Innovation at Champlain College in Burlington, Vermont. He is the author of Dart for Absolute Beginners (Apress, 2014), Classic Computer Science Problems in Swift (Manning, 2018), and Classic Computer Science Problems in Java (Manning, 2020)
Table of Contents
1. Small problems
2. Search problems
3. Constraint-satisfaction problems
4. Graph problems
5. Genetic algorithms
6. K-means clustering
7. Fairly simple neural networks
8. Adversarial search
9. Miscellaneous problems
Specs
- Book formatPaperback
- Fiction/nonfictionNon-Fiction
- GenreComputing & Internet
- Pub date2019-03-15
- Pages224
- SubgenreComputers
Current price is USD$41.42
Price when purchased online
Out of stock
How do you want your item?
Out of stock
About this item
Product details
9781617295980
”Highly recommended to everyone interested in deepening their understanding of Python and practical computer science.” | Key Features > Master formal techniques taught in college computer science classes > Connect computer science theory to real-world applications, data, and performance > Prepare for programmer interviews > Recognize the core ideas behind most “new” challenges > Covers Python 3.7 Note: Purchase of the print book includes a free eBook in PDF, Kindle, and ePub formats from Manning Publications.
About The Book
Programming problems that seem new or unique are usually rooted in well-known engineering principles. Classic Computer Science Problems in Python guides you through time-tested scenarios, exercises, and algorithms that will prepare you for the “new” problems you’ll face when you start your next project.
In this amazing book, you'll tackle dozens of coding challenges, ranging from simple tasks like binary search algorithms to clustering data using k-means. As you work through examples for web development, machine learning, and more, you'll remember important things you've forgotten and discover classic solutions that will save you hours of time.
What You Will Learn
• Search algorithms
• Common techniques for graphs
• Neural networks
• Genetic algorithms
• Adversarial search
• Uses type hints throughout
This Book Is Written For
For intermediate Python programmers.
About The Author
David Kopec is an assistant professor of Computer Science and Innovation at Champlain College in Burlington, Vermont. He is the author of Dart for Absolute Beginners (Apress, 2014), Classic Computer Science Problems in Swift (Manning, 2018), and Classic Computer Science Problems in Java (Manning, 2020)
Table of Contents
1. Small problems
2. Search problems
3. Constraint-satisfaction problems
4. Graph problems
5. Genetic algorithms
6. K-means clustering
7. Fairly simple neural networks
8. Adversarial search
9. Miscellaneous problems
About The Book
Programming problems that seem new or unique are usually rooted in well-known engineering principles. Classic Computer Science Problems in Python guides you through time-tested scenarios, exercises, and algorithms that will prepare you for the “new” problems you’ll face when you start your next project.
In this amazing book, you'll tackle dozens of coding challenges, ranging from simple tasks like binary search algorithms to clustering data using k-means. As you work through examples for web development, machine learning, and more, you'll remember important things you've forgotten and discover classic solutions that will save you hours of time.
What You Will Learn
• Search algorithms
• Common techniques for graphs
• Neural networks
• Genetic algorithms
• Adversarial search
• Uses type hints throughout
This Book Is Written For
For intermediate Python programmers.
About The Author
David Kopec is an assistant professor of Computer Science and Innovation at Champlain College in Burlington, Vermont. He is the author of Dart for Absolute Beginners (Apress, 2014), Classic Computer Science Problems in Swift (Manning, 2018), and Classic Computer Science Problems in Java (Manning, 2020)
Table of Contents
1. Small problems
2. Search problems
3. Constraint-satisfaction problems
4. Graph problems
5. Genetic algorithms
6. K-means clustering
7. Fairly simple neural networks
8. Adversarial search
9. Miscellaneous problems
info:
We aim to show you accurate product information. Manufacturers, suppliers and others provide what you see here, and we have not verified it.
Specifications
Book format
Paperback
Fiction/nonfiction
Non-Fiction
Genre
Computing & Internet
Pub date
2019-03-15
Warranty
Warranty information
Please be aware that the warranty terms on items offered for sale by third party Marketplace sellers may differ from those displayed in this section (if any). To confirm warranty terms on an item offered for sale by a third party Marketplace seller, please use the 'Contact seller' feature on the third party Marketplace seller's information page and request the item's warranty terms prior to purchase.
Similar items you might like
Based on what customers bought
Algebra Two (Paperback) $27.95
$2795current price $27.95Algebra Two (Paperback)
Wild Nights (16pt Large Print Edition), (Paperback) $36.99
$3699current price $36.99Wild Nights (16pt Large Print Edition), (Paperback)
Python 3 Programming Made Easier, (Paperback) $43.99
$4399current price $43.99Python 3 Programming Made Easier, (Paperback)
PHARMACOGÃNOMIE - Tendance émergente dans les sciences médicales, (Paperback) $40.00
$4000current price $40.00PHARMACOGÃNOMIE - Tendance émergente dans les sciences médicales, (Paperback)
Classic Computer Science Problems in Swift : Essential Techniques for Practicing Programmers (Edition 1) (Paperback) $42.89
$4289current price $42.89Classic Computer Science Problems in Swift : Essential Techniques for Practicing Programmers (Edition 1) (Paperback)
The Life Of Science (Paperback) $20.95
$2095current price $20.95The Life Of Science (Paperback)
Python for Engineering and Scientific Computing, (Paperback) $41.31
$4131current price $41.31Python for Engineering and Scientific Computing, (Paperback)
Larry's Story, (Paperback) $36.50
$3650current price $36.50Larry's Story, (Paperback)
Sozialwissenschaftliche Einführungen Wissenschaftsforschung, Book 5, (Paperback) $26.65
$2665current price $26.65Sozialwissenschaftliche Einführungen Wissenschaftsforschung, Book 5, (Paperback)
Problems from Hume (Paperback) $23.50
$2350current price $23.50Problems from Hume (Paperback)
Concise Notes on Materials Science and Engineering, (Paperback) $20.73
$2073current price $20.73Concise Notes on Materials Science and Engineering, (Paperback)
Teach Yourself Algebra (Paperback) $35.40
$3540current price $35.40Teach Yourself Algebra (Paperback)
Pre-Owned Kingdoms in Conflict (Paperback) 0310397715 9780310397717 $5.01
2 optionsAvailable in additional 2 options$501current price $5.01Pre-Owned Kingdoms in Conflict (Paperback) 0310397715 9780310397717
Python Aplicado, (Paperback) $19.46
$1946current price $19.46Python Aplicado, (Paperback)
The Science of Super-Consciousness, (Paperback) $19.99
$1999current price $19.99The Science of Super-Consciousness, (Paperback)
Elementary Science [microform] (Paperback) $18.95
$1895current price $18.95Elementary Science [microform] (Paperback)
Sciences: Traité Théorique Et Pratique d'Apiculture Mobiliste (Paperback) $20.95
$2095current price $20.95Sciences: Traité Théorique Et Pratique d'Apiculture Mobiliste (Paperback)
Macroeconomics, Third Edition (Paperback) $28.73 Was $35.35
$2873current price $28.73, Was $35.35$35.35Macroeconomics, Third Edition (Paperback)
Data Science, (Paperback) $10.30
$1030current price $10.30Data Science, (Paperback)
Learning NServiceBus - Second Edition (Paperback) $32.82
$3282current price $32.82Learning NServiceBus - Second Edition (Paperback)
Customer ratings & reviews
0 ratings|0 reviews
This item does not have any reviews yet
